Recent research has given rise to speculation that the original piece may be from the 11th or 12th century. The twins were added during the 15th century.or so it was thought. The original bronze sculpture of the wolf is a masterpiece that dates back to 5th century BCE. This wolf from Roman mythology raises a pair of twins, along with some controversy.
